Madonna University Merit Scholarships

Successful fundraising, a substantial endowment, and the generosity of many benefactors help us remain one of the most affordable private, Catholic universities in the nation. We award more than $1.6 million in institutional aid annually to our students. All scholarships are renewable for up to two years for new, full-time, and transfer students. Scholarship arrangements can be made beyond two years.

Transfer Student Scholarship - $4,000
(Per year: $2,000 tuition)
Cumulative GPA 3.2 or above

Phi Theta Kappa Scholarship - $5,000
(Per year: $2,500 tuition)
Cumulative GPA 3.5 or above
Awarded based on PTK participation.

Catholic Leadership Award - $10,000
(Per year: $2,000 tuition & $3,000 residence hall)
Catholic student with GPA 3.0 or above
A letter of recommendation from student's parish required.
Awarded to Catholic students who wish to combine a quality education with additional Catholic leadership training.

Crusader Award - $4,000
(Per year: $2,000 tuition)
GPA 3.0 or above
Sponsored by the friends of the University. Each award honors a specific benefactor of the University.

St. Sebastian Athletic Award - $10,000
(Per year: $2,000 tuition & $3,000 residence hall)
GPA 3.4 or above
Awarded by the Office of Undergraduate Admissions to scholar-athletes and named for the patron saint of athletes.

Performing Arts Scholarship - $12,000
(Per year: $3,000 tuition & $3,000 residence hall)
Awarded by the Office of Undergraduate Admissions on musical ability and arranged audition with the Music Department.

All scholarship awards apply to tuition only unless otherwise noted. Scholarships are available to new, first-year students intending to enroll full-time. Any combination of scholarships or Madonna University grants awarded by Madonna University cannot exceed the cost of attendance.
